About the role
This is an opportunity to join a modern Finance Team and to develop your Finance career using our Microsoft Dynamics Business Central Finance System and iTrent HR and Payroll system. In this role you will play an active role in supporting the monthly payroll process. You will also gain experience of Accounts Payable and Receivables functions. The Finance Team are all learning how to use Power BI for management information and this is part of our team work approach.
About you
You will need strong numerical skills and excellent attention to detail. You will need to be able to learn to use our Finance and Payroll systems as well as have a strong base knowledge of spreadsheets and Office software tools. You will be able to bring your financial and work experiences and be able to learn new skills. Your communication skills will help you to build a positive network with staff in HR and across Solent Mind.
About us
Solent Mind is a mental health charity, supporting people to develop positive mental wellbeing, live well and thrive. Last year, our 400 strong team supported 45,000 people with their mental health across Hampshire, Southampton and Portsmouth. We are part of the Mind Federation. Solent Mind has a Gold award for Workplace Wellbeing Index 2022/2023 and has signed up to be a Mindful Employer.
